Application in pregnancy and lactation
Imodium® should not be used on its own during pregnancy as it is not clear whether the mother’s ingestion will damage the embryo. Breastfeeding women should also not take Imodium®, as the active ingredient can be transferred to the child via the mother’s milk.
Interactions
Certain medications influence the effect of Imodium® when taken simultaneously. These include : Fungicides (azoles) Heart medicines (quinidine, verapamil) Gemfobril (for high blood lipids) Ritonavir (for AIDS) Desmopressin (for uncontrolled water excretion)
